Naples underground is where urban history becomes tactile. Above ground, the city speaks in traffic, balconies, bells, and conversation. Below ground, it speaks in humidity, carved stone, echoes, and engineered survival.

A well-built artecard day can frame this contrast beautifully.

The double-layer structure

  • Morning (surface): context museum or historical district walk.
  • Afternoon (subsurface): Napoli Sotterranea or Galleria Borbonica.
  • Evening (surface return): piazza life and informal reflection.

Why this creates stronger memory

You move between two temporal textures:

  1. Official history (institutions, curated narratives)
  2. Functional history (water systems, wartime shelters, hidden infrastructures)

Underground routes reveal how Naples adapted, not just how it represented itself.
